Working Principles

The AT97SC3205T-G3M4C00B is designed to provide a secure environment for authentication and protection of sensitive data. It incorporates advanced cryptographic algorithms, such as AES-128 encryption and SHA-256 hashing, to ensure the confidentiality and integrity of information. The True Random Number Generator (TRNG) enhances the generation of unpredictable values required for secure operations.

The IC can be integrated into various host systems, such as smart cards, embedded devices, or network equipment, to enable secure communication and protect against unauthorized access. It offers secure storage and management of cryptographic keys, preventing their exposure to potential attackers.

Detailed Application Field Plans

The AT97SC3205T-G3M4C00B finds applications in various fields where secure authentication and data protection are crucial. Some specific application areas include:

  1. Smart Cards: Used in banking, identification, and access control systems.
  2. IoT Devices: Ensures secure communication and data exchange in connected devices.
  3. Network Equipment: Protects against unauthorized access and tampering in routers, switches, and firewalls.
  4. Industrial Control Systems: Enhances security in critical infrastructure systems.
  5. Medical Devices: Safeguards sensitive patient data and ensures secure communication.
